Readers ask: What Is Cyprus’ Climate?

Which is the main climate in Cyprus?

Cyprus has a subtropical climate – Mediterranean and semi-arid type (in the north-eastern part of island) – according to Köppen climate classification signes Csa and BSh, with very mild winters (on the coast) and warm to hot summers. Snow is possible only in the Troodos mountains in the central part of the island.

What is coldest month in Cyprus?

January, along with February, is the coldest month in Cyprus. On the lowlands minimum temperature might go below 7-8°C in the coastal areas and 5-6°C inland.

Does it rain in Cyprus?

Cyprus climate is considered to be one of the healthiest in the world. Average rainfall per year is 375 mm, 300—500 mm in plains, 500—750 mm in Western mountainous regions and up to 1000 mm on mountain tops. It normally rains from the end of October to April. In Cyprus it snows only in Troodos mountains.

Does Cyprus get snow?

Does it snow in Cyprus? The answer is yes, but only in the mountainous regions of the island. At high-lying areas winter is cold and fluffy snow can persists for about four months from December to March. For this reason Troodos Mountains are a good place for skiing in winter.

Is Cyprus warm in winter?

Cyprus actually has the warmest winters in the Mediterranean part of the European Union, with average temperatures of 22–23 °C during the day and 12–14 °C at night. The temperature in the open sea hovers around 16° or 17° C in winter, which is really not too bad in comparison to elsewhere in Europe.

How hot is Cyprus in April?

Cyprus temperature in April On average maximum temperature gets up to 21°C-23°C on the coast depending on the area (west coast is cooler). It is warmer inland with temperatures reaching 24°C. Maximum temperature on the mountains is about 15°C.

What food is eaten in Cyprus?

Dishes of Cyprus Traditional Cypriot foods include souvlakia (grilled meat kebabs), shaftalia (grilled sausage), afella (pork marinated in coriander), fried halloumi cheese, olives, pitta bread, kolokasi (root vegetables), lamb, artichokes, chickpeas and rabbit stews (stifado).

What animals live in Cyprus?

Cyprus is home to hedgehogs, porcupines, eagles, snakes, spiders, and many other animals, including the national animal, the Mouflon. There once was a unique species of pygmy hippo, but it went extinct long ago.

Is the sea warm in Cyprus?

The position of the island in the eastern Mediterranean Sea also influences more than the weather in Cyprus. The warm Mediterranean seawater is a pleasure all year round. During the summer the sea temperatures will reach 28 degrees Celsius and just to make it even better, Cyprus has the best bathing water in Europe.
